Next to Dutch Wonderland Amusement Park, this Pennsylvania hotel features an on-site restaurant, indoor and outdoor pools and a tennis court. The Continental Inn’s spacious rooms include free Wi-Fi.
During their stay, guests can relax in the sauna or hot bathtubs. The hotel has a game room and playground along with a basketball court and volleyball court.
The white, traditionally decorated guest rooms include a refrigerator and coffee maker. They include cable TV, as well as a work desk and sitting area.
Continental Inn is within 1 miles of Tanger Outlet Center, American Music Theatre and Host Farm Resort Golf Course.
